What Is Microelectronics?
Electronics are all around us. They are so ubiquitous that we often don't even notice them anymore. However, electronics have become so small and so cheap that they are everywhere! Electronics are everywhere, from the tiny computer chips in our phones and cars to the tiny microprocessors embedded in our refrigerators and smoke alarms. Microelectronics is a subdivision of the field of electronics that deals with minimal and microscopic elements to manufacture electronic components. Microelectronics has been rapidly evolving as the most in-demand field of electronics because of the ever-increasing demand for inexpensive and lightweight equipment.
